4R Kids Foundation, founded in 2002, is a community nonprofit in the Philanthropy & Grantmaking sector that reported $1.2M in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Net assets of $2.8M represent 27 months of operating reserves.

Mission

OPERATING THE VOCATIONAL EMPLOYMENT CENTER AND SOCIAL PROGRAMS FOR INDIVIDUALS WITH DEVELOPMENTAL DISABILITIES.
